Surfer Rosa

Released

At the time simply the Pixies’s full length debut after a promising EP, Surfer Rosa became an underground sensation and then legitimately iconic, a 1987 prediction of where so much rock music of later years would end up exploring. Shaped by Steve Albini’s famed engineering work, immediate and almost tactile, the quartet’s exploration of loud/soft/loud dynamics, often bemusing but always energetically delivered lyrics and general joy in noise resulted in a hell of a listen and utterly legendary songs like “Gigantic,” “Where Is My Mind?” and “Cactus.”
